The Glauber model on a one-dimensional lattice with boundaries (for the ferromagnetic- and anti-ferromagnetic case) is considered. The large-time behaviour of the one-point function is studied. It is shown that, for any positive temperature, the system shows a dynamical phase transition. The dynamical phase transition is controlled by the rate of spin flip at the boundaries, and is a discontiuous change of the derivative of the relaxation time towards the stationary configuration.
